Ensuring Well-Formed Markup in Your Documents: Best Practices for Following the Root Element

...

The markup in the document following the root element must be well-formed. This statement may seem like a technical jargon for some, but it is actually a crucial aspect of web development that every aspiring web developer should know. In today's digital age, where almost everything is done online, having a well-formed markup is essential to ensure that websites are accessible and usable by everyone. However, not everyone understands what a well-formed markup means or why it matters.

So, what exactly is a well-formed markup? In simple terms, it means that the HTML code used to create a webpage follows a set of rules and guidelines that make it easy to read and understand by both humans and machines. It involves ensuring that all HTML tags are correctly nested, all attributes are properly quoted, and that there are no syntax errors present in the code.

If you think that having a well-formed markup is not that important, think again. In fact, it can make a huge difference in the overall user experience of your website. For instance, a poorly formed markup can cause issues such as slow loading times, broken links, and even worse, rendering issues. Visitors to your website may also find it difficult to navigate through the site, leading to frustration and a negative impression of your brand.

One of the most significant benefits of having a well-formed markup is that it makes your website more accessible. Accessibility is a critical aspect of web design that aims to ensure that websites are usable by people with disabilities. A well-formed markup can make it easier for screen readers to interpret the content of your website, making it accessible to visually impaired users. It can also make it easier for people with cognitive impairments to understand the content of your site.

Another benefit of having a well-formed markup is that it can improve your website's search engine optimization (SEO) performance. Search engines like Google use web crawlers to index and rank websites. A well-formed markup can make it easier for these crawlers to understand the content of your website, making it more likely to appear in search results. This, in turn, can drive more traffic to your website and increase your online visibility.

However, creating a well-formed markup is not always an easy task. It requires a deep understanding of HTML and CSS, as well as attention to detail. Even experienced web developers can sometimes make mistakes that can lead to issues with their markup. That's why it's important to test your website regularly using tools like the W3C Markup Validation Service to ensure that your markup is well-formed and free from errors.

In conclusion, having a well-formed markup is essential in today's digital age where almost anything is done online. It can make a huge difference in the overall user experience of your website, making it accessible, understandable, and easy to navigate. It can also improve your website's SEO performance, driving more traffic to your site. While creating a well-formed markup may not be an easy task, the benefits it brings to your website are definitely worth the effort.


The Importance of Well-Formed Markup

As a web developer, it is crucial to understand the importance of well-formed markup. The markup in the document following the root element must be well-formed, which means that it must follow the rules and syntax of the language being used, whether it is HTML, XML, or XHTML.

What is Markup?

Markup is the language used to create web pages. It consists of tags and attributes that provide structure and meaning to the content on a page. The most widely used markup language is HTML, which stands for Hypertext Markup Language.

What is Well-Formed Markup?

Well-formed markup is markup that follows the rules and syntax of the language being used. In HTML, this means that every tag must have a closing tag, and all tags must be nested correctly. For example, if you have a <div> tag, any <p>, <ul>, or other tags within that <div> must be properly closed before closing the <div> tag.

Why is Well-Formed Markup Important?

Well-formed markup is important for several reasons. First, it ensures that the web page will display correctly across different browsers and devices. Second, it makes the code easier to read and understand for other developers who may be working on the same project. Finally, it can help with search engine optimization (SEO) by making it easier for search engines to crawl and index the content on the page.

Common Markup Errors

There are several common markup errors that developers should be aware of. These include:

Missing Closing Tags

One of the most common markup errors is missing closing tags. This can cause the page to display incorrectly or not at all. It is important to make sure that every tag has a corresponding closing tag.

Unclosed Tags

Another common error is unclosed tags. This happens when a tag is not closed properly, which can lead to unexpected results on the page. It is important to make sure that all tags are properly closed.

Incorrect Nesting

Incorrect nesting occurs when tags are not nested properly. This can cause the page to display incorrectly or not at all. It is important to make sure that all tags are nested correctly.

Tools for Validating Markup

There are several tools available for validating markup. These tools can help developers identify and fix errors in their code. Some popular tools include:

W3C Markup Validation Service

The W3C Markup Validation Service is a free online tool that checks the validity of HTML, XHTML, SMIL, and MathML documents. It provides detailed information about any errors or warnings found in the code.

HTML Tidy

HTML Tidy is a command-line tool that can be used to clean up and validate HTML and XHTML code. It can also be used to convert HTML to XHTML and vice versa.

Browser Developer Tools

Most modern web browsers have built-in developer tools that can be used to inspect and debug web pages. These tools can be used to identify and fix markup errors.

Conclusion

In conclusion, well-formed markup is essential for creating high-quality web pages that display correctly across different browsers and devices, are easy to read and understand for other developers, and are optimized for search engines. As a web developer, it is important to be aware of common markup errors and to use tools for validating markup to ensure that your code is well-formed and error-free.


As content creators and web developers, acknowledging the importance of well-formed markup is crucial in the digital ecosystem. The root element plays a critical role in defining the structure of an XML document, ensuring that it is well-formed. In simple terms, well-formed markup is a set of rules that define how content is structured in an XML document to ensure its validity. Poorly formed markup can cause several issues, including rendering errors, broken links, and accessibility problems. On the other hand, following well-formed markup standards ensures that your content is optimized for search engines, loads faster, and improves user experience, among other benefits.To ensure that your markup is well-formed, there are several free and paid validation tools available that can help you validate your markup and ensure that it is compliant. Employing best practices such as using descriptive and meaningful tags, properly nesting elements, and avoiding inline styles can go a long way in ensuring that your markup is well-formed. Regularly checking and validating your markup can help you identify and correct any issues early, before they escalate and cause significant problems.Implementing well-formed markup should be an integral part of the AGILE development process to ensure that your project is delivered on time and with minimal downtime. By doing so, you can create well-formed markup that improves your web project's effectiveness and performance. In summary, well-formed markup is essential for ensuring that your web content is accessible, optimized, and compliant. By following best practices, regularly checking your markup, and employing validation tools, you can create well-formed markup that improves your web project's effectiveness and performance.

The Importance of Well-Formed Markup in a Document

A Storytelling Perspective

Once upon a time, there was a young web developer named John. He had recently been hired by a prestigious company to develop their website. John was excited and eager to start working on the project and impress his new employers.

As he started coding the website, he noticed that some of the markup in the document following the root element was not well-formed. At first, he ignored it, thinking it was not a big deal. However, as he continued to work on the website, he realized the importance of well-formed markup.

He went back and made sure that all the markup in the document following the root element was well-formed. This meant that all tags were properly closed, and all attributes had values assigned to them. He also made sure that all the elements were nested correctly.

After he finished coding the website, he tested it to make sure it was functioning correctly. He was relieved to find that there were no errors. He proudly presented the website to his employers, who were impressed with his work.

John learned an important lesson that day. Well-formed markup is crucial for the proper functioning of a website. It ensures that the website is accessible, searchable, and easy to maintain. It also helps to prevent errors and bugs.

Point of View

As a web developer, I understand the importance of well-formed markup in a document. It is essential to ensure that the website functions correctly and is accessible to all users. Well-formed markup also makes it easier to maintain and update the website.

From an empathic point of view, I can imagine how frustrating it would be for users to come across a website with poorly formatted markup. It would be difficult to navigate and find the information they need. It could also cause errors and bugs, which could lead to loss of business and reputation for the company.

Table Information

Here is some important information about the keywords related to well-formed markup:

  • Markup: The code used to create web pages and other documents that can be displayed in a web browser.
  • Document: A file containing text and markup that can be displayed in a web browser.
  • Root Element: The top-level element in an XML document or HTML page.
  • Well-Formed: Markup that follows the rules and syntax of the language it is written in.

By understanding these keywords, web developers can ensure that their websites are properly formatted and functioning correctly for all users.


The Importance of Well-Formed Markup in Web Development

Dear visitors,

As you come to the end of this article on The Markup In The Document Following The Root Element Must Be Well-Formed, we hope that it has been informative and insightful. Our aim was to help you understand the importance of well-formed markup in web development and to highlight some common mistakes that can affect the quality and performance of your website.

So, why is well-formed markup so important? At its core, well-formed markup ensures that your web page is structured correctly and that it can be parsed by web browsers and other software tools. This, in turn, helps to ensure that your website is accessible, functional, and easy to maintain.

One of the key takeaways from this article is that even small errors in your markup can have a big impact on your website's performance. For example, a missing closing tag or an invalid attribute can cause the page to load slowly or not display properly. By taking the time to ensure that your markup is well-formed, you can avoid these issues and provide a better user experience for your visitors.

Another important point is that well-formed markup is essential for search engine optimization (SEO). Search engines use markup to understand the content of your website and to determine how it should be ranked in search results. If your markup is poorly formed, search engines may have trouble indexing your site or understanding its content, which can hurt your rankings and visibility online.

Now that you understand the importance of well-formed markup, let's take a look at some common mistakes to avoid. One of the most common mistakes is forgetting to close tags, which can cause all sorts of problems with your layout and functionality. Another mistake is using invalid attribute values, which can lead to errors or unexpected behavior.

To avoid these mistakes, it's important to use a markup validator tool, such as the W3C Markup Validator. This tool can help you identify any errors in your markup and provide suggestions for how to fix them. Additionally, you should always follow best practices for markup, such as using semantic HTML5 elements and avoiding deprecated tags and attributes.

In conclusion, we hope that this article has helped you understand the importance of well-formed markup in web development. By taking the time to ensure that your markup is well-formed and following best practices, you can create websites that are accessible, functional, and optimized for search engines. If you have any questions or comments, please feel free to leave them below, and we'll be happy to respond!

Thank you for reading!


People Also Ask About The Markup In The Document Following The Root Element Must Be Well-Formed

What does well-formed mean in HTML?

Well-formed in HTML means that the markup in the document follows the rules of the HTML syntax. It ensures that the HTML code is structured correctly, and all elements are nested properly, closed properly, and have valid attributes.

What happens if the markup in the document is not well-formed?

If the markup in the document is not well-formed, it can cause errors in the rendering of the web page. The browser may not be able to parse the HTML code correctly, resulting in missing or misplaced content, broken links, and other issues. This can lead to a poor user experience and negatively impact the website's search engine ranking.

How can I check if my HTML document is well-formed?

You can check if your HTML document is well-formed by using an HTML validator tool. There are many free online tools available that can validate your HTML code and highlight any errors. Some popular validators include W3C Markup Validation Service, HTML Validator, and HTML Tidy.

Why is it important to ensure that the markup in the document is well-formed?

It is important to ensure that the markup in the document is well-formed because it helps to ensure that the website is accessible and usable for everyone. Well-formed HTML code also helps search engines to understand the content of the website and rank it higher in search results. Additionally, it makes it easier for developers to maintain and update the website in the future.